Bonds are quoted in terms of their $1,000 multiplier. If the June /ZB contract is trading at 144’04, its value is (144 + 4/32), which works out to 144.125. Your exposure would be the contract multiplier $1,000, multiplied by $144.125, which works out to $144,125. As the name suggests, day trading is a short-term ... This means that if the S&P 500 is currently trading at 4,500, an /ES contract would have a notional value of $225,000. A 10-point gain in the S&P 500 would increase the value of an /ES contract by $500. On the other hand, the S&P 500 micro E-mini with the symbol /MES has a multiplier of $5. Let’s now explore what S&P Emini trading strategies are more …Margin. An equity trader can only trade up to four times their maintenance margin excess on an intra-day basis. So if they have $30,000 maintenance excess available, they can only trade up to a value of $120,000. Exceed this amount and margin calls may further limit buying power and trading frequency. With futures, that same margin may afford ... Oct 9, 2021 · Stochastic Oscillator. The stochastic oscillator is a momentum indicator based on closing-price trends. Developed in the 1950s by George Lane, it can be used to find overbought and oversold levels. It is a range-bound indicator, with 0 at the base and 100 at the top. The monthly Trading Edge for November 2021: DAX trading strategy. Our first Trading Edge in DAX-futures was published in November 2021. The DAX trading strategy is a night and overnight trading strategy that buys at 1730 local German time/CET and exits at the open at 0900 the next day (still German local time/CET).
